The Provider Relations Manager - CKD will serve as a field-based, market-facing relationship leader responsible for developing, managing, and deepening strategic partnerships with nephrology practices, primary care groups, dialysis providers, hospitals, and other CKD-related referral partners across the Ohio market.

This role is ideal for a candidate with strong provider-facing experience, including pharmaceutical, biotech, medical device, specialty pharmacy, managed care, or healthcare account management experience. The successful candidate will bring a disciplined territory-management approach, strong clinical curiosity, and the ability to engage providers in meaningful conversations around CKD progression, cardio-renal-metabolic risk, care coordination, and value-based care.

The role will focus on identifying and prioritizing high-value nephrology and CKD referral partners, educating practices on AbsoluteCare's CKD care model, supporting provider onboarding and engagement, and using data to drive relationship strategy, practice-level follow-up, and measurable provider engagement outcomes.

Through AbsoluteCare's Beyond Medicine™ model, this individual will help advance partnerships that support earlier identification, coordinated care, member engagement, and improved outcomes for patients living with chronic kidney disease.

About AbsoluteCARE

AbsoluteCARE is a healthcare provider that offers comprehensive primary care services, as well as specialized care for individuals with complex medical needs. The company's approach is centered around a patient-centered medical home model, which emphasizes coordinated care and a focus on prevention and wellness. AbsoluteCARE's services include chronic disease management, behavioral health, and medication management, among others. The company operates several clinics in the southeastern United States, and has partnerships with a number of health plans and providers.
